The automotive predictive maintenance market refers to the use of advanced technologies, such as machine learning and artificial intelligence, to predict and prevent equipment failures in vehicles. The goal of predictive maintenance is to minimize downtime, reduce maintenance costs, and improve vehicle safety and performance. The market for predictive maintenance in the automotive industry is growing, driven by the increasing demand for connected vehicles and the need to improve operational efficiency and reliability. Based on vehicle type, the market is segmented into passenger vehicle and commercial vehicle. There are several factors that contribute to the significant share of the commercial vehicle segment in the automotive predictive maintenance market such as high utilization rate, maintenance cost savings, and increasing demand for fleet management. Commercial vehicles, such as trucks and buses, are typically driven for longer hours and have a higher utilization rate than passenger vehicles, making predictive maintenance more critical for these vehicles. Additionally, predictive maintenance can help optimize maintenance schedules and reduce downtime, leading to cost savings for commercial vehicle operators.

APAC to Grow at the Highest CAGR during the forecast period 

The Asia-Pacific (APAC) region is anticipated to grow at the highest CAGR during the forecast period due to factors such as increasing demand for vehicles, rapid industrialization, and growth in the manufacturing sector. The region is also home to several large automobile manufacturers and suppliers, who are actively investing in new technologies, such as predictive maintenance, to improve their production processes and efficiency. Additionally, favorable government initiatives and policies aimed at promoting the adoption of advanced technologies in the automotive industry are further driving the growth of the predictive maintenance market in the APAC region. Moreover, The APAC region has a large and rapidly growing consumer market, which creates opportunities for predictive maintenance solutions to be adopted in various industries.
